    Quote Originally Posted by cottontop11 View Post
    Got a weird problem. My abs light is on. When i push my ac button it goes off. My ac clutch wont kick in.

    Got this fixed. While i was rooting around the obs ground that hooked the back head had broke from its ring connector. Boy a bad ground will cause some weird problems
